Workflow automation recommendations for ERP partner ecosystems
Workflow automation should not be treated as an isolated technical add-on. It should be designed as a strategic layer that extends ERP value across adjacent business processes. For professional services organizations, the highest-impact workflows usually sit at the intersection of finance, delivery, and customer operations.
- Prioritize workflows with measurable financial impact such as invoice approvals, project change requests, resource allocation escalations, and revenue recognition exception handling.
- Build reusable automation templates by vertical segment, client size, and ERP deployment pattern to reduce implementation time and improve consistency.
- Use AI workflow automation for anomaly detection, routing recommendations, and operational alerts, but keep human approval controls for high-risk decisions.
- Connect workflow orchestration to operational intelligence dashboards so customers can see process cycle times, exception rates, and automation ROI.
- Package workflow automation as a managed service with optimization reviews, governance checkpoints, and SLA-backed support.
Partners should also avoid over-automating unstable processes. If a client has inconsistent approval policies, poor master data quality, or unclear ownership across departments, automation can amplify confusion rather than remove it. A mature enterprise automation platform should therefore support phased rollout, policy controls, and observability so partners can improve process quality while scaling automation.

Governance and compliance recommendations for scalable partner delivery
As ERP partner ecosystems expand into AI workflow automation and managed AI services, governance becomes a commercial requirement, not just a technical one. Enterprise customers need confidence that automated decisions, data flows, and operational alerts are controlled, auditable, and aligned to policy. Partners that cannot provide this assurance will struggle to scale into larger accounts.
Governance should include role-based access controls, workflow approval hierarchies, audit logs, change management procedures, data retention policies, and environment separation for development, testing, and production. For AI-enabled workflows, partners should also define model oversight, exception handling rules, and human review thresholds for sensitive processes.
From a compliance perspective, managed AI services should be documented with clear service boundaries, incident response procedures, and infrastructure accountability. A cloud-native automation platform with managed infrastructure simplifies this by centralizing operational controls while allowing partners to maintain customer-facing ownership.
